Common Roots
Regular Danish food is grounded in simplicity, resourcefulness, and a powerful link into the seasons. For centuries, Denmark’s cold weather and rural lifestyle shaped the best way persons cooked and ate. Foods had to be filling, useful, and made with components that were available or straightforward to maintain.
Among the cornerstones of classic Danish Delicacies is rugbrød, a dense, bitter rye bread that serves as The bottom for many meals, Specifically smørrebrød, or open up-confronted sandwiches. These are typically topped with combinations of pickled herring, liver pâté, boiled eggs, roast beef, and remoulade. Each and every layer is meticulously put, normally with attention to taste, color, and texture.
Meat and potatoes type Yet another central Section of the Danish eating plan. Dishes like frikadeller (pan-fried meatballs), flæskesteg (roast pork with crispy pores and skin), and stegt flæsk med persillesovs (fried pork belly with parsley sauce) are countrywide favorites. Stews, soups, and porridges—like gule ærter (split pea soup) or øllebrød (a porridge produced from rye bread and beer)—mirror the nation’s frugal utilization of leftovers and simple pantry staples.
On account of prolonged winters, preservation was necessary. Pickling, curing, and smoking cigarettes permitted Danes to keep fish and meat for months. Pickled cucumbers, purple cabbage, and herring are still prevalent on evening meal tables currently.
Dairy solutions like cheese and butter also are regular and commonly consumed. Seasonal components like root vegetables, apples, and berries formed lots of dishes, specifically in desserts like æblekage (apple cake) or risalamande (rice pudding with cherry sauce), a Christmas staple.
In the end, classic Danish foods just isn't flashy or overly complex. It’s genuine, hearty, and designed to carry ease and comfort—perfect for the extensive, chilly days that once described Considerably of existence in Denmark.

The Increase of latest Nordic Cuisine
Inside the early 2000s, Danish food items lifestyle underwent a metamorphosis Together with the start of the New Nordic Cuisine motion. It absolutely was additional than simply a pattern—it was a culinary revolution. Cooks and food stuff thinkers arrived collectively to rethink what Scandinavian foods could possibly be, having a concentrate on purity, simplicity, and sustainability.
The turning level came in 2004 when Danish chef René Redzepi and foodstuff entrepreneur Claus Meyer co-Established the cafe Noma in Copenhagen. Its philosophy? Use only components in the Nordic region. That intended no olive oil, no lemons, no tropical spices. Alternatively, chefs turned to local sea buckthorn, foraged mushrooms, herbs, and historic grains. Redzepi's creativeness and commitment to area sourcing acquired Noma several awards and international recognition. It redefined great eating in Denmark and influenced dining establishments across the location.
New Nordic Cuisine emphasizes the importance of figuring out in which your food emanates from. It really is about reconnecting Using the land and its purely natural rhythm. Wild herbs, seasonal veggies, fermented foods, and organic meat are central. The cooking type might be minimalist, but it really's rooted in deep respect for substances and character.
This movement also served raise recognition of meals ethics in Denmark. Farmers, fishers, and foragers begun getting notice for sustainable procedures. Area markets grew. Faculty cafeterias and public kitchens even started adopting much healthier, fresher menus motivated by New Nordic beliefs.
Whilst regular Danish dishes nonetheless prosper, the rise of latest Nordic Cuisine has presented the country a modern id on the global foods phase. It introduced satisfaction to community food tradition and served merge age-old strategies with new creative imagination. These days, no matter if you’re eating inside a wonderful cafe or purchasing in a farmers sector, the influence of latest Nordic imagining is easy to find out—and style.
Fashionable Food Tradition
Right now, Danish food items society reflects a blend of tradition, innovation, and worldwide affect. Even though regular foods like smørrebrød, frikadeller, and herring remain part of everyday life, modern-day Danes have embraced new flavors, dietary patterns, and food stuff trends. The shift is especially visible in urban areas like Copenhagen and Aarhus, exactly where diversity and creativity shape every day menus.
Worldwide cuisines have found a strong presence. Sushi, pizza, Thai curries, and Middle Jap kebabs are as common as classic Danish dishes. Immigration and vacation have opened up palates, and a lot of Danes now Prepare dinner with ingredients and spices that were once unheard of during the location. Supermarkets and places to eat have responded by presenting broader alternatives of world items.
Wellness is another major focus. More and more people are feeding on vegetarian or vegan foods, and there's expanding awareness of natural and organic and sustainable food items alternatives. Labels like “økologisk” (natural) are trusted and broadly recognized. Farm-to-desk beliefs, sparked by the New Nordic Delicacies motion, now influence everyday cooking. Domestically sourced make, seasonal ingesting, and decreased food squander are Portion of how individuals think about food items.
Cafés and bakeries mirror this cultural Mix far too. An average Danish café may provide an oat milk latte, an open-confronted rye sandwich, as well as a gluten-free pastry. Meanwhile, food items shipping and delivery services and applications have produced eating a lot more effortless, specifically for youthful pros and families.
Social media marketing also plays a job in shaping contemporary preferences. Danish influencers, chefs, and residential cooks share recipes and meals on the web, advertising anything from standard baking to fusion cooking. The end result is really a energetic, evolving meals scene.
Briefly, contemporary Danish food stuff tradition is dynamic. It respects its roots though adapting to new lifestyles and values. It’s community and international, overall health-focused and indulgent, quickly-paced and considerate—all at once.
